Karine's Vegetarian & All Day Breakfast

109 McCaul St., (s. of Dundas), Village by the Grange, 416-591-0863, www.karines.ca

Karine's offers the closest to home cooking from extravagant fresh fruit filled breakfast platters to healthy lunches and dinners. Vegan, Vegetarian, Gluten Free and mostly organic foods prepared with love and passion. Delight of all is our BOMBA exquisite fiber spread. Vegan goodness right in the Village By The Grange. (Across from the AGO, on McCaul south of Dundas W)
